Abstract

The utility model discloses a device convenient for quick clamping of a machine tool for processing parts, which comprises a frame and a clamping tool, wherein the frame can be arranged on the machine tool, and the clamping tool for fixing parts is arranged at the inner side of the frame; the clamping tool comprises a double-shaft motor fixed in the case, worms connected to two shaft ends of the double-shaft motor, and worm wheels which are arranged on the side wall of the frame through a support and meshed with the worms; the case is fixedly arranged at the bottom side of the frame, the case is fixedly provided with a mounting rack, and the middle part of the inner side of the mounting rack is connected with a storage platen; a sliding column A is arranged at the eccentric position of the front side end of the worm wheel, a swinging arm matched with the sliding column A is arranged at the front side of the worm wheel, two straight grooves are formed in the swinging arm, and the middle part of the swinging arm is connected with the side end of the frame through a pin shaft; the article placing table plate is provided with an installing plate, the cross section of the installing plate is L-shaped, and the front side end of the installing plate is provided with an elastic installing module. The utility model discloses can be suitable for the part of many sizes and press from both sides tightly fixed, the flexibility is strong.

Background
When the numerical control milling machine is used for processing a workpiece, the workpiece needs to be installed and positioned, so that the workpiece is located at a correct position relative to a machine tool and a cutter, and after the workpiece is positioned, the workpiece is fastened, so that the workpiece does not change in position in the processing process. The clamping tools of the numerical control milling machine are generally divided into a special clamp and a universal clamp. The special fixture is designed and manufactured for one process of the part, and has no universality.
The clamping mode that current lathe was used commonly generally adopts two kinds or more than two kinds of anchor clamps structures to carry out the clamping just can fasten the work piece, and clamping efficiency is slow, and it does not possess the characteristic of elasticity clamping simultaneously.

Referring to fig. 1-2, the present invention provides a technical solution: a device for machining parts and facilitating quick clamping of a machine tool comprises a frame 1 and a clamping tool, wherein the frame 1 can be mounted on the machine tool, and the clamping tool for fixing the parts is mounted on the inner side of the frame 1; the clamping tool comprises a double-shaft motor 3 fixed in the case 2, worms 4 connected to two shaft ends of the double-shaft motor 3, and worm wheels 5 which are arranged on the side wall of the frame 1 through a support and meshed with the worms 4; the case 2 is fixedly arranged at the bottom side of the frame 1, the case 2 is fixedly provided with a mounting rack 6, and the middle part of the inner side of the mounting rack 6 is connected with an object placing bedplate 7; a sliding column A8 is arranged at the eccentric position of the front side end of the worm wheel 5, a swing arm 9 matched with the sliding column A8 is arranged at the front side of the worm wheel 5, a two-line groove is formed in the swing arm 9, and the middle of the swing arm 9 is connected with the side end of the frame 1 through a pin shaft; the article placing table plate 7 is provided with a clamping plate 10, the section of the clamping plate 10 is L-shaped, an elastic clamping module 11 is arranged at the front side end of the clamping plate 10, and the rear side end of the clamping plate 10 penetrates through the mounting frame 6 and extends to one side of the mounting frame 6.
In this embodiment, the sliding column A8 can extend into and slide with the linear groove at the lower end of the swing arm 9, and the sliding column A8 can slide along the linear groove.
In this embodiment, the end of the clamping plate 10 is provided with a sliding column B12, and the sliding column B12 can extend into and be slidably connected with the linear groove at the upper end of the swing arm 9.
In this embodiment, the elastic clamping module 11 includes a supporting rod 111 fixed at the front end of the clamping plate 10, and two sliding sleeves 112 and elastic members sleeved on the supporting rod 111.
In this embodiment, the elastic member is disposed at the rear end of the sliding sleeve 112, the sliding sleeve 112 is movably connected with a connecting rod 113, and the ends of the two connecting rods 113 are hinged with a clamping block 114.
In this embodiment, the dual-shaft motor 3 can be used to respectively drive the two worms 4 to operate, so that the two worms 4 are respectively meshed with the worm wheel 5, the worm wheel 5 is used to drive the swing arm 9 to swing, and the swing arm 9 is used to drive the clamping plate 10 to move, so that the elastic clamping module 11 at the end of the clamping plate 10 can clamp and fix parts relatively, and can be used for clamping and fixing parts of various sizes, and the flexibility is strong; and elasticity clamping module 11 adopts elastic component, and it can carry out the elasticity centre gripping to the part, avoids the part that leads to because of the rigidity centre gripping impaired.
